From Akron & Beyond is a new radio show/podcast that delves into the music and culture of a midwestern mecca - the past, present, and future of the ”Akron Sound!” Hosted by Bob Ethington (Unit 5) and Nick Nicholis (The Bizarros), the program features interesting guests, fantastic music, and plenty of laughter. New episodes air at 10:00 PM Thursday nights on The Summit FM, and are then available on www.thesummit.fm

    Talkin' Rock with Jeff Hardy

    If there’s one person in the local music scene who is a Rock Star, it’s Akron’s own Jeff Hardy. None other than critic Chuck Klosterman has compared him to Marc Bolan. ‘Nuff said!
    He’s known for numerous bands, including CD Truth, Zero Defex, and, of course, the World’s Greatest Christmas Band, Missile Toe.  
    In this episode, Nick and Bob talk with Jeff about his early years, his many bands, future projects, the struggles and fun of the Rock Life - and you won’t be surprised - it’s a lot of fun.  Don’t miss this one!

    Award-Winning Rock With Dave Rich

    Whether shredding on guitar, or writing a song a day, no musician in Akron currently is busier or more accomplished than Dave Rich.     Akron Innovations - A Conversation With Jason Segedy

    A major component of the Downtown Akron area is, of course, the University of Akron.     Covering the Beat with Malcolm Abram

    From the late glory days of newspapers to the internet, Malcolm Abram has been writing about local and national music scenes for decades.  First known to Northeast Ohio readers from his work at the Akron Beacon Journal, he now is a Music and Entertainment writer for Cleveland.com/The Plain Dealer.In this episode, Nick and Bob talk with Malcolm about his career, and how the news and music industries have radically changed over the years.
